logo

Output 23756eb084dbb62a5c34f09d73106aea8996315fe01cfcaf011833ffc8227f70:0

value
1110689000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ecbfcf4a1afef6a182c832fa38208007cf527447 OP_EQUALVERIFY OP_CHECKSIG
address
1NapFSpvGxv7bqcrxwgTJojHV9vUNDi8UR
transaction
23756eb084dbb62a5c34f09d73106aea8996315fe01cfcaf011833ffc8227f70